Press Release Source: Pearl Asian Mining Industries Inc.


Pearl Asian Mining Closes Regulation D Offering: 100% Completion of the 90% Buy Back, Starts Processing Gold Ores
Wednesday September 13, 3:42 pm ET


MANILA, Philippines--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Sept. 13, 2006--Pearl Asian Mining Industries, Inc. (OTC: PAIM - News) announced today that it has closed its Regulation D, Rule 504 offering over the past two months, and is no longer selling shares of its common stock to the accredited investor. A Form D will soon be filed with the Securities and Exchange Commission disclosing that the company raised just under $1 million dollars during this year 2006. The limit to any such offering is $1 million in the trailing twelve months. The completed offering had provided the company the working capital to see us through the further funding of a non-dilutive offering of a Limited Partnership. The 90% Buy Back is now 100% completed.

The completed offering has assisted Pearl Asian in providing the rapidly increasing needs of working capital in the development of its mine sites' infrastructures, such as access roads towards the Binasan gold mine site, engineer's staff housing, dining mess hall, and health, learning and meditation centers. The funds were used to pay salaries, telecommunications, traveling and other direct and indirect overhead costs. It was used for the acquisition of all the necessary mining equipment, power generator sets, a backhoe, off-road and company vehicles, as well as real estate acquisitions covering the Manila Head Office near the U.S. Embassy, the Corporate and Guest Housing facility, the Metallurgical/Chemical Laboratory and Industrial Facilities.

Randolf Villanueva, President/CEO, commented: "This private offering has helped Pearl Asian to be in a position to expand, to grow and to support all of its other gold-mining projects with even richer gold deposits and other mineral exploration ventures. Pearl Asian starts processing the stockpiles today after 3 days of tedious troubleshooting and debugging with effective quality control led by Chief Metallurgist Elvis Hidalgo. The unique gold processing plant is now operational and our underlying mission of ensuring the environmental protection on the mine site looks as bright as ever. The first gold concentrate will soon be produced, giving PAIM its first gold revenues."
